
The red hot Crows host the 1-1 Roos on Sunday afternoon in what should be a total shootout.
Best Bet
This is one of the highest totals in AFL football history. It’s still not high enough.
These two teams are geared to score. The Crows have put up 161 and 135 points in their two games this season. North have put up 125 and 97. The three-headed monster of Thilthorpe, Fogarty and Walker has been piling on the goals for Adelaide, while Jack Darling’s addition to North’s forward line looks to have done wonders for Larkey, Zurhaar and Curtis.
Both teams’ defences have also been hit by injury too. The home side suffered an injury blow on Friday with key defender Nick Murray sidelined, while North are still missing Griffin Logue and Jackson Archer.
Seven of Adelaide’s last eight games have gone over, four of North’s last five have gone over and each of the last four games between these teams have gone over.
It all points to one bet.
